The Importance of Technology in Modernization
Xi's call for enhanced focus on technology comes at a critical juncture. With a growing middle class and increasing demand for advanced technologies, the Chinese government recognizes that to remain competitive, it must invest in sectors such as artificial intelligence, clean energy, and digital infrastructure. Boosting Research and Development
The President highlighted the necessity of robust investment in research and development (R&D) to foster innovation. This involves not only financial backing but also creating an ecosystem where startups and established companies can thrive. The goal is to stimulate breakthroughs that can propel industries forward and create more job opportunities.

The Global Context of China's Tech Ambitions
As China positions itself as a leader in the global technological arena, it faces intense competition from nations like the United States and those in Europe. Xi's emphasis on innovation is not merely about economic growth; it is about establishing a narrative of technological supremacy in an increasingly interconnected world.
Challenges Ahead
Despite the ambitious plans, challenges abound. China's tech industry is navigating geopolitical tensions, trade barriers, and intellectual property disputes that could hinder progress. However, with clear vision and strategic partnerships, particularly within the ASEAN region, the potential for overcoming these obstacles remains high.
